View Datasheet →EP20K100CF324C9 Maximum Ratings & Electrical Characteristics
| Series | APEX II |
| Family | APEX 20K |
| Logic Elements | 4160 |
| Typical Gates | 100000 |
| Maximum User I/O | 246 |
| Package | 324-FBGA (FineLine BGA) |
| Operating Temperature | 0C to +85C (Commercial) |
| Speed Grade | -9 (C9) |
| Mounting Type | Surface Mount |
| Core Voltage | 1.8 V (typical, APEX II) |
| I/O Voltage Support | 2.5 V / 3.3 V |
| Configuration Interface | JTAG (IEEE 1149.1) / Passive serial |
| Embedded System Blocks | Yes (ESB for RAM/ROM/CAM) |

Design Notes
Estimated: The APEX II core runs on 1.8 V (VCCINT) and I/O banks on 2.5 V or 3.3 V (VCCIO). Decouple each supply rail with 0.1 uF ceramic capacitors placed within 5 mm of every supply pin, plus bulk 47-100 uF tantalum or polymer capacitors at the regulator output. Use a low-dropout linear regulator for VCCINT to minimize core-voltage ripple, which directly affects JTAG configuration reliability.
The 324-FBGA FineLine BGA package requires 0.8 mm or 1.0 mm pitch escape routing. Use 4-layer or 6-layer stack-up with dedicated ground and power planes. Fan out the outer rows with microvias (laser-drilled, 0.1 mm pad) to inner signal layers. Keep matched-length pairs within 150 mil skew and isolate clock traces from JTAG and configuration signals to avoid coupling noise into the configuration engine.
Common pitfalls when using APEX II include: (1) failing to level-shift JTAG signals if the host runs at 1.8 V while VCCIO is 3.3 V, (2) using passive serial configuration without a configuration PROM, which loses the bitstream at power-down, (3) ignoring the I/O bank VCCIO grouping - mixing 2.5 V and 3.3 V inputs in the same bank can damage input buffers. Always consult the APEX II datasheet Pin Information section before laying out the board.
Although APEX II static power is modest at 100K-gate utilization, dynamic power scales with toggle rate and clock frequency. Estimated: at 100 MHz with 50% utilization across all 4,160 logic elements, expect 1-2 W dissipation. The 324-FBGA package has a typical theta_JA of 15-20 C/W with proper thermal via array under the package, giving a junction temperature rise of 30-40 C above ambient at full load.
